INSIGHT

Sociology vs. Ideology

  • People confuse the sociology of a phenomenon with its ideology.
  • The coalition instinct makes us blind to internal contradictions within our own group but critical of others'.
ANECDOTE

Signal Gate Hypocrisy

  • Republicans display hypocrisy in the Signal Gate scandal, downplaying actions they previously condemned Democrats for.
  • This hypocrisy stems from the coalition instinct.
INSIGHT

Groupthink and Mobs

  • Groupthink is the enemy of serious thought and decency, as it prioritizes passion over reason.
  • The individual is the essential unit of the Anglo-American political tradition, making mobs inherently anti-intellectual.
